However, to learn, you need to develop a general troubleshooting approach - a logical, methodical, method of narrowing down the problem. A tech tip database might suggest: 'Replace C536' for a particular symptom. This is good advice for a specific problem on one model. However, what you really want to understand is why C536 was the cause and how to pinpoint the culprit in general even if you don't have a service manual or schematic and your tech tip database doesn't have an entry for your sick TV or VCR.

While schematics are nice, you won't always have them or be able to justify the purchase for a one-of repair. Therefore, in many cases, some reverse engineering will be necessary. The time will be well spent since even if you don't see another instance of the same model in your entire lifetime, you will have learned something in the process that can be applied to other equipment problems.
As always, when you get stuck, checking out a tech-tips database may quickly identify your problem and solution.In that case, you can greatly simplify your troubleshooting or at least confirm a diagnosis before ordering parts.

REPAIR / SERVICING TV AKAI LEA-55B57P

Technical description and composition of the AKAI LEA-55B57P TV, panel type and applicable modules. The composition of the modules.
AKAI LED
Model: LEA-55B57P
Chassis / Version: TP.MS3463S.PC821
Panel: LMC550HN07 // YQ550E6 4C-BL550E06N-WHS1
LED backlight: CC02550D602V09B, CC02550D602V10A
T-CON: 16Y_FF11BMA4C2LV0.3
LED driver (backlight): integrated into PSU
Power Supply (PSU): integrated into MainBoard
PWM Power: PFC & PWM
MainBoard: TP.MS3463S.PC821
IC MainBoard: CPU: MSD3463GSA-U6, SPI Flash: 25Q64CSIG, Audio: TPA3110LD2
Control: IR: 5WHS-E6IR55-YQ01 20160829

General repair guidelines for TV LCD LED
Possible manifestations of defects
- AKAI LEA-55B57P does not turn on and does not show any signs of performance at all. Does not blink indicators and does not respond to control buttons.
In such cases, the AC / DC voltage converter is often faulty, which is combined with the main board TP.MS3463S.PC821. Then we recommend that you measure its output voltages and, if they are absent, you should check the health of the power switches and rectifier diodes of the converters for a probable short circuit.
In case of diode breakdowns in the secondary circuits, the converter can operate in emergency short-circuit mode without output voltages, and during short circuit in the power elements of the primary circuit, the mains fuse and / or current sensor at the source of the key usually breaks.
The breakdown of Mos-Fet keys used in pulsed sources is often caused by malfunctions of other elements, for example, in the power supply circuit of a PWM controller, in frequency-setting or damping circuits, as well as in Negative Stabilization Feedback. PWM microcircuits are usually checked by replacement with new ones, or obviously working.
- There is no image, there is sound, it responds to the remote control. Or the image may appear for a second when turned on and immediately disappears.
In such cases, the most likely malfunction of the LED backlight elements. The reason can be both in the power supply of the LEDs, in their serviceability (breakdown or breakage), as well as in the violation of the contact connections of the LED strips.
It should be remembered that it is not possible to determine the open circuit in the LED lines without disassembling the panels with a tester or multimeter without an additional device, for example, a current source. To open all PN junctions connected in series at once, a voltage of several tens of volts may be required. Then it is necessary to open the panel and check each LED separately with a multimeter. If the capabilities of your multimeter do not allow you to open the LED in the forward direction or dual LEd are used, then the PN junction of the emergency zener diode can indirectly serve as a health indicator. In case of LED-a failure, the zener diode PN junction will either be cut off or broken into short-circuit.
- The TV does not turn on, the indicator indicates standby or operating mode, or blinks.
Repair or diagnostics of the TP.MS3463S.PC821 motherboard should begin by checking the stabilizers and power converters needed to power the microcircuits and matrix. If necessary, update or replace the software (software). Sophisticated MB board repair (SSB) is in some cases possible and practiced by repairmen. To do this, check and, if necessary, replace the elements of the CPU: MSD3463GSA-U6, SPI Flash: 25Q64. BGA chip malfunctions are usually easy to detect by warming up.

Key features of the AKAI LEA-55B57P device:
Installed matrix (LED panel) LMC550HN07 or YQ550E6 4C-BL550E06N-WHS1.
The matrix control uses the Timing Controller (T-CON) 16Y_FF11BMA4C2LV0.3.
To power the backlight LEDs, a converter is used, combined with a power supply.
The power module is combined with the MainBoard and is made according to the flyback AC / DC voltage converter circuit using PFC & PWM microcircuits.
MainBoard - the main board (motherboard) is a module TP.MS3463S.PC821, using CPU chips: MSD3463GSA-U6, SPI Flash: 25Q64CSIG, Audio: TPA3110LD2 and others.

Briefly from the TV: LCD, LED backlight, 55 ", 1920x1080, 1080p Full HD, DVR, there is a satellite tuner, sound: 20W, HDMI: 3.
The composition uses MainBoard TP.MS3463S.PC821 and LCD-panel LMC550HN07, or YQ550E6 4C-BL550E06N-WHS1. The power supply is combined with the MainBoard.
AKAI LEA-55B57P TV with LMC550HN07 LCD display, diagonal size 55 "(140 cm) in 16: 9 format. The required screen brightness of 250 cd / m² is provided by LED backlight LED. The ratio of maximum brightness to minimum (contrast) is 4500: 1 Direct LED backlighting is used in the LCD panel.The TV's design and technical features include viewing programs and movies in high quality HD at a resolution of 1920x1080 pixels in graphic resolution according to the standard 1080p (Full HD). Supported media file formats: MP3, M PEG4, MKV, JPEG.
The power of the sound system 20 W (2x10 W) provides two speakers. It uses a NICAM stereo signal processing system and Sound Surround.
The external interface (communication with other devices) is supported by standard input and output connectors: antenna input (RF), AV, component, VGA, HDMI x3, USB x2. An output for connecting headphones is provided. The digital tuner is capable of receiving television channels in the standards DVB-T MPEG4, DVB-C, DVB-T2, DVB-S2.
The power consumed by the TV working in the network mode is 138 watts.
Overall dimensions: With stand 1239x766x239 mm, Without stand 1239x723x76 mm.
TV Weight: 14.8 kg.
